Overview
Netsweeper provides various tools for testing Categorization as well as Policy enforcement, (such as the Category Lookup tool and the Trace Request tool).
However, sometimes you may need to manually access a site that falls into a specific Category (such as Pornography) to ensure that access is denied (or allowed) as expected.
In such cases, it may be desirable to ensure there is no risk of accessing denied content, (such as when testing with Pornography). Many Categoriees that are typically denied include a sample "test" URL that can be used to confirm filtering without the risk of viewing restricted content in the event of a failure.
Testing Filtering With Netsweeper Test URLs
Please note: The following steps will require you have the ability to push traffic through your deployment.
Additionally, if you are testing due to an issue with a specific Group, it is important to ensure that your test Client is placed into the affected Group, otherwise the results of the below test cannot be considered to be reliable.
- In your WebAdmin, navigate to Tools > Category Lookup and select the 'Category Definitions' tab.
- Scroll through the Categories menu or search for the desired Category with the Category Filter.
- Copy the 'denypagetests' URL (e.g., http://denypagetests.netsweeper.com/category/catno/23)
- Paste the URL into a test device or browser.
- If filtering is working, you will see a denypage, as expected.

If the Deny Page is served, Category filtering is working and can be ruled out if there is any issue. If however, the 'test' page is served, this indicates there is an issue with Category filtering and further investigation is required.
